Retirement Manual by Stuart Turner
This new title addresses every aspect of retirement, including how to spend your new-found leisure time, mental and physical health, how modern technology can work for you, potential changes to your living arrangements, all the way through to the legalities of wills and coping with grief. This manual, presented in the Haynes tried-and-tested step-by-step format, promises to be an informative yet informal guide to getting the most from your retirement.'witty, attractive and full of excellent advice'
Stuart Turner, now retired, has enjoyed a career in motorsport as a journalist, as BMC's Competitions Manager in the Mini-Cooper era, and as Ford's Director of Motorsport in the Escort era. He has become a renowned after-dinner speaker in latter years. His autobiography, Twice Lucky, was published by Haynes in 2000.
